Debt Markets Today - March 24, 2020

CIS EUROBOND MARKETRussian sovereign Eurobonds saw a mixed session yesterday amid thin trading. Medium-dated issues managed to post gains, the Russia 28 adding 2.6 pp. The Russia 29 climbed 1.3 pp, whereas long-dated issues fell 1.6-1.9 pp. GOVERNMENT DEBTOFZ yields opened 15-20 bps higher yesterday amid worsening global risk perception, but the selloff was not particularly intense. The market found support from the CBR's announced measures to support the financial sector. In particular, banks will for a time be allowed to book securities at their market value as of March 1 rather than at the prevailing market value. Securities purchased between March 1 and September 30 can be carried at the market value as of the acquisition date. Global markets reversed later after the US Federal Reserve announced an unlimited bond purchase program. MMC Norilsk Nickel PJSC

MMC Norilsk Nickel PJSC is a global producer of nickel, palladium, platinum and copper. Co. also produces by-products, such as cobalt, chromium, rhodium, silver, gold, iridium, ruthenium, selenium, tellurium and sulfur. Co. is involved in prospecting, exploration, extraction, refining and metallurgical processing of minerals, as well as in production, marketing and sale of base and precious metals. Co.'s production facilities are located in five countries: Russia, Australia, Botswana, Finland, and South Africa. Co.'s production units are integrated and include: the Polar Division (the Taimyr Peninsula); and the Kola Mining and Metallurgical Company (Kola MMC or the Kola Peninsula).

​Sberbank CIB Investment Research is a research firm offering equity, fixed income, economics, and strategy research. It covers analysis on all aspects of Russia’s capital markets, issues and industries. The firm analyzes trends in Russia and combines local knowledge with a global perspective. It processes macroeconomic data, market and company-specific news, stock quotes and other information for providing research reports. The firm provides details and latest prices on the most traded names and most traded paper on all segments Russian market. In strategy research, it provides thematic research, tips and descriptions of the methodology used to evaluate companies.
